Patience

Patience is a virtue that requires the ability to wait calmly and with composure for something to happen. It is the opposite of impulsiveness and haste, and it allows people to remain focused on their goals without becoming frustrated or distracted by obstacles. Patience is a valuable quality to possess, as it can help people to navigate challenging situations with grace and resilience. By learning to be patient, people can develop a greater appreciation for the journey, rather than just the destination. Patience can also help people to build stronger relationships with others, as they learn to be more empathetic and understanding towards the needs and feelings of others.
